About Labor Law in Gbagada, Nigeria

Labor law in Gbagada, Nigeria refers to the legal framework that governs the relationship between employers and employees in the specific region of Gbagada. These laws are designed to safeguard the rights and privileges of workers, ensure fair treatment, and promote a harmonious working environment.

Why You May Need a Lawyer

Seeking legal advice from a lawyer specializing in labor law can be important in various situations. Some common reasons why you may need a lawyer include:

  • Wrongful termination or unfair dismissal
  • Discrimination or harassment at the workplace
  • Breach of employment contracts
  • Wage and hour disputes
  • Worker's compensation claims

Local Laws Overview

In Gbagada, Nigeria, labor laws are primarily governed by the Nigerian Labor Act of 1990 and other related legislation. Key aspects of local laws relevant to labor law in Gbagada include:

  • Minimum wage regulations
  • Prohibition of discrimination and harassment
  • Working hours and overtime regulations
  • Employment contracts and terms of employment
  • Health and safety standards in the workplace

2. Can my employer terminate my employment without a valid reason?

No, it is generally unlawful for employers in Gbagada to terminate an employee's contract without a valid reason. However, specific circumstances can influence the terms of termination.

3. How long do I have to file a complaint against my employer?

Typically, you have a limited period of time to file a complaint or take legal action against your employer. The exact timeframe may vary depending on the nature of the complaint, so it's advisable to consult with a labor law lawyer as soon as possible.

4. What should I do if I am facing workplace discrimination?

If you believe you are experiencing workplace discrimination, it is crucial to gather evidence and document incidents. You should report the discrimination to your employer's human resources department and consider seeking legal advice to protect your rights.

5. How are overtime wages calculated?

In Gbagada, Nigeria, overtime wages are typically calculated as a certain percentage above the regular hourly wage. The specific calculation may vary depending on factors such as the number of hours worked and the nature of the employment agreement.
